Popular Nollywood actress, Toyin Abraham has recounted how she was beaten on a movie set before she became famous.
While speaking during a recent Interview with BBC Pidgin, she said: “I never see road wey smooh, I don travel, I don go London, I don go Canada, I don go America, I dey look for road wey smooth, e no dey. You go see one something, so anything no smooth, challenge go come. But all those big ones, dem don beat me for location well well, because I don become star? Different things don happen pass but those ones na past, so challenge must dey.”
The Edo-born actress became more popular with her self produced movie Alakada which she said is her favourite film till date.
She has also featured in other movies like Ijakumo, Elevator Baby, Shanty Town, Nimbe, The Ghost and the Tout, Prophetss, King of Thieves, The Therapist, Okafor’s Law, Wives on Strike and Wildflower.
